    Default Failed sock bun curls - What can I do?

    I tried to sock bun curl my hair on Saturday, it was freshly washed but wasn't dripping wet when I put it up (I had used setting lotion to keep the curls in because my hair is stubborn) but it was still damp on Sunday so I thought I'd leave it another day as my hair shouldn't be greasy by Monday if I washed my hair Saturday evening.
    But when I took it out on Monday morning my roots felt greasy (it always does when I've had my hair up in a sock bun but it's only sock buns that do it ) there was a large ponytail kink in my hair because if I don't put it in a ponytail it doesn't hold well enough.
    The rest of my hair was curled really well but still damp, it felt a bit odd, i couldn't tell if it was grease or just damp so in the end I had to wash my hair and try something else.
    Problem is I can't do it on dry hair or it won't curl, it wouldn't even wave so it has to be damp.
    So what's up with my sock buns?
    Is there a better way to get loose curls?
    I'm not a fan of rollers or cocoon curls I can never get my hair into even sections, I did love straw curls though but it's so time consuming which is a shame cause it looked awesome.

    Default Re: Failed sock bun curls - What can I do?

    I put a ponytail on top of my head but very loose so I don't get a big bump. I take a little spray bottle and lightly dampen my hair that way and I get great curls that way, and since it wasn't very wet to begin with, it dries very easily.
